A perspective from an indie app developer about ad blocking software:

Can I point out that Ad Blocking Apps don't harm Google anywhere near as much as it harms independent developers. And for full disclosure I should tell you that I'm an independent developer. I have made and launched two very successful games, for free. I have over 200,000 installs, and I should be making half-decent revenue from advertising. Unfortunately, because of ad blockers, my revenue is very small. Like, $20 a day.

In short, it's small individuals, or independent games developers, that you hurt by blocking adverts. And what will happen? We will have to charge for everything, and you won't get free games and apps anymore.

Just an indie app developer side of things, in case anyone's remotely interested.

Just trying Orange Backup again, now version 8.10, really nifty. I'm trying it on my Mediapad because it shuts down if I perform a TWRP backup.

Easy nandroids from within the OS.


Oh, a warning from Carbon/Helium backup:

Note: Some Sony devices have issues with Helium. This includes the Xperia S and Xperia Z. Sony has *disabled* backup on these devices completely.

=============
So for whatever people blame Samsung for, I personally consider them still to be a lot more open than other manufacturers.
